What this grant of permission means

Huntingdonshire granted permission on 10 September 2019, subject to any conditions on the decision notice. Work must normally begin within three years or the permission lapses. More in our guide to what happens after a planning decision.

About householder applications

Householder applications cover work to an existing house and its garden, such as extensions, lofts and outbuildings, and cannot create a separate dwelling or change what the building is used for. More in our guide to planning application types.
